DUTERTE TO CAMPAIGN AGAINST GORDON – During his pre-recorded public address, President Rodrigo Duterte said Senator Richard Gordon is unfit to be a lawmaker.

Gordon, the head of the Blue Ribbon Committee is currently heading the investigations into Pharmally. Recently, Pharmally has been linked to alleged overpricing of personal protective equipment and other allegations.

Furthermore, Gordon pushed President Duterte’s former adviser Michael Yang to be physically present during the hearing despite his doctor saying his blood pressure rose. But, Gordon said that his doctor can come with him to the hearing with ambulances ready.

However, amid the probing, President Duterte expressed that the hearings are “a waste of time”. As such, he proposed to the Senators that Cabinet members were required to get a go signal from him to clear the invitation to the hearing.

Along with this, Duterte emphasized that he wanted to campaign against Gordon for being “unfit to be a senator of the republic”. This also follows Duterte’s rants against the Senator and the Philippine Red Cross.

As the probing into the alleged overpriced PPEs began, Duterte said that the PRC should also get audited by COA. Furthermore, he challenged the Senator that if he wants to go against him, Gordon has to “do his worst”.
